Here are a few practical tips to deepen your prayer life:
- Journal your prayers. Write to your dad. Write to God. Let your words be messy and real.
- Create a prayer ritual. Light a candle, read a verse, or sit in silence each morning or night.
- Keep photos or keepsakes nearby. Let your surroundings spark moments of reflection and gratitude.
Most importantly, know this: Grief and faith can walk together. You don’t need to have it all figured out. You just need to keep talking—to God, to your dad, and to yourself.
